Homework Help
Poor
10 pts
Fair
15 pts
Good
20 pts
Preparedness
Poor
Rarely comes to Study Hall prepared with work to do, forgets basic necessities like a writing utensil, claims to not have work to complete when he or she does.
Fair
Is usually prepared with work for Study Hall, rarely forgets necessities, when student does not have work to do he or she seeks out alternative silent activities like reading.
Good
Is always prepared with work for Study Hall, never forgets necessities to complete work, brings alternative silent activities when student has no pressing assignments to work on.
Responsibility
Poor
Rarely comes to Study Hall motivated to complete work and often distracts others.
Fair
Rarely needs prompting to work independently during Study Hall. Often comes to Study Hall with motivation to complete work and will seek out help when it is needed.
Good
Always comes to Study hall motivated to complete work independently. Never needs prompting to stay on task and takes the initiative to seek out help from the teacher when it is needed.
Product
Poor
Little work completion occurs during Study Hall. Student often needs to be redirected or reminded of work they should be aware of.
Fair
Student completes work on a regular basis in Study Hall. Rarely needs redirection or reminders.
Good
Student always completes work and never needs to be redirected or reminded of assignments they could be working on.
